When running the BAT test basic-rte at pm_rpm, the following problem appeared.
Could QA confirm this by running the test in a loop and observing the results.
After first failure, further test executions fail immediately due to runtime
resume getting disabled.
[ 1585.658601] pm_rpm: executing
[ 1585.705635] pm_rpm: starting subtest basic-rte
[ 1587.610621] pm_rpm: exiting, ret=0
[ 1587.645533] pm_rpm: executing
[ 1587.693028] pm_rpm: starting subtest basic-rte
[ 1589.606685] pm_rpm: exiting, ret=0
[ 1589.642290] pm_rpm: executing
[ 1589.689337] pm_rpm: starting subtest basic-rte
[ 1591.465623] [drm:vlv_force_gfx_clock [i915]] *ERROR* timeout waiting for GFX
clock force-on (00000004)
[ 1591.465781] [drm:intel_runtime_resume [i915]] *ERROR* Runtime resume failed,
disabling it (-110)
[ 1591.628487] pm_rpm: exiting, ret=99
[ 1591.661458] pm_rpm: executing
[ 1591.708479] pm_rpm: starting subtest basic-rte
[ 1591.846259] pm_rpm: exiting, ret=99
[ 1592.024886] pm_rpm: executing
[ 1592.071936] pm_rpm: starting subtest basic-rte
[ 1592.209075] pm_rpm: exiting, ret=99
This was after a long session of debuggin other problem, so not attaching the
full kernel log.
